So, when I followed my assignment from the Lord to support, visit and befriend my dearly beloved Geneva Keene, it wasn't long before we started offering Bible Study to others in the same nursing home. That is how I met my sweet sister in the Lord, Miss Freda Farmer.
I knew the moment I entered her room, she was a dear sister in the Lord. She was a student of the Word and had her room set up just for that purpose. She was happy to join our Bible Study. What I had not considered was the personalities of hers and Geneva's being such an interesting combination. I quickly learned I needed to set them at a bit of a distance from one another, and they would often clash. Even with the unexpected challenges, it was always a great Bible Study.
Freda had been a missionary, never marrying, never having children, but lived a life dedicated to spreading the gospel literally across the globe. She took the Bible to Indonesia and Taiwan. I don't have proof of this, but she told me that the people she ministered to till supported her financially and made her stay possible at the nursing home.
I will never forget the testimony she shared. Her family had gone to church for years, but the Bible just sat on the shelf between Sundays. It was not until she went to a home Bible Study and began reading the Bible herself that she really knew the Lord. She said, "And Whoowee, when I started reading the Bible, what the Bible said hadn't changed, but when I read it, it sure changed me!"
I thank God for the change that comes when we read the Word of God! Our Lord loves us too much to leave us the way we were when we found him!
Freda past at 99 years old in February of 2023.
